Thursday morning, June 18, defensive end Daquan Newkirk announced his commitment to the Tigers to join the 2016 recruiting class.
The 6-foot-3, 245-pound defensive end chose Auburn over offers from a large number of schools, including SEC teams such as Alabama and Kentucky.
The Orlando, Florida, native announced his choice over twitter saying, “I’m an Auburn Tiger baby!”
Newkirk said he made his decision after getting familiar with the coaching staff. “The coaching staff…the way they conduct themselves around the players, the way they just love one another” Newkirk said. “It’s a brotherhood around here.”
In eight games as a junior at The First Academy in Orlando, Newkirk had 42 tackles, three sacks, an interception and two forced fumbles.
The Tigers have now racked up 10 recruits for the 2016 class.
“I’m extremely bless,” Newkirk said. “I’m very excited for what’s upcoming for me.”
